Abstract :
In mountain area, terrain is one of the main safety threats for rescue helicopter. The contour map can tell pilot accurate terrain threats information, but it is difficult for a pilot to choose the best rescue route in complex area. Feasible routes set with protected airspace can be obtained by using image processing and image morphology technique, then heuristic path searching A* algorithm can be used to find the shortest route. For several helicopters with rescue mission flying along the valley simultaneously, the best one-way route and best two-way route obtained by deploying the same method are also demonstrated in this article.
